When buying an integrated washing machine, several key factors should guide your decision. First, consider the size and capacity. Since the machine will be built into your kitchen or laundry cabinetry, ensure it fits the available space, including door clearance. For smaller households, a 6-7 kg drum may be adequate, while larger families should look for an 8-10 kg capacity to handle bigger loads more efficiently.
Spin speed (RPM) is another important consideration. Higher RPMs (1200-1600) typically offer better water extraction, resulting in shorter drying times. However, higher speeds can be tougher on delicate fabrics, so machines with variable spin speed settings are ideal for protecting your clothes.
Look for a variety of wash programs to ensure your laundry is cleaned effectively while preserving fabric quality. Essential programs include quick wash, delicate, wool, and eco modes. Some advanced integrated models feature options like steam cleaning, allergy care, or auto-sensing technology that adjusts the wash cycle based on the load size and fabric type.
Energy efficiency is key to reducing long-term operating costs. Opt for machines with a high energy rating (B+ or higher) to minimize electricity and water consumption. Lastly, pay attention to the build quality and durability, as well as the brand's reputation, warranty, and customer reviews, to ensure your integrated washing machine will last and perform reliably.
